Output 0fb932752b2a1186b319c2448d53b11c92cbc17fadfc64d9a7d4bb5c19fd909b:3

value
10043605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b151ab4a341fea966c88e18058ddd152265d73d OP_EQUAL
address
3BTDWRWXVUf5J8YbSpRJnUyZsFp743vH1t
transaction
0fb932752b2a1186b319c2448d53b11c92cbc17fadfc64d9a7d4bb5c19fd909b
spent
true